The Clean Coal Power Initiative would spend 2 billion over the next 10 years for these high-potential, but still high-risk, technologies. Targets are an efficiency greater than 52% with emissions of NOx = 0.06, lb/million Btu and S02 = 0.06 lb/million Btu and a cost of less than 1,000/kW. [Pg.198]

NASP was to be used as an experimental vehicle to test high-risk technologies for Reagan s Strategic Defense Initiative, but also to ferry men and equipment to future space stations more economically than could be done with the Space Shuttle. It would take off like a conventional airplane. Hydrogen-fueled, air-breathing scramjet (supersonic combustion ram jet) engines would push it at speeds of up to Mach 25 to the almost-vac-uum of near space, where rocket power would provide the final push needed to reach a space station. [Pg.174]
